In today’s business world, DEIA (diversity, equity, inclusion, and access) is everyone’s responsibility. That’s why the Columbus Chamber Foundation and the Workforce Development Board of Central Ohio are partnering to facilitate a program focused on developing DEIA capability to build more inclusive and diverse teams that improve business outcomes and increase innovation.  

Upon completion of this program, participants will be able to . . .  
  • Know how to infuse DEIA principles and practices into an organization’s design 
  • Craft a customized DEIA strategy and action plan 
  • Adopt an inclusive leadership mindset and skillset   
  • Lead DEIA change in an organization 
  • Identify metrics that promote DEIA sustainability
